Output 84326bba9436de695e4246302fea131519cfeaf03c508552c68e399132ababda:3

value
145542
script pubkey
OP_0 OP_PUSHBYTES_20 68f115dc0201323506555c731ce46aedc4b65a73
address
bc1qdrc3thqzqyer2pj4t3e3eer2ahztvknne689k8
transaction
84326bba9436de695e4246302fea131519cfeaf03c508552c68e399132ababda